[]
如果您使用的是 ActiveReportsJS的试用版,则在设计或预览报表时会出现试用版水印。 当您购买之后会获取到开发授权和部署授权,本节我们就演示如何在激活ActiveReportsJS。
ActiveReportsJS Designer 可以免费试用30天。激活设计器,可通过在 ActiveReportsJS Designer 中激活。 点击文件试用版提示信息后,弹出许可证信息,输入Key,点击是即可。
如果使用ActiveReportsJS Viewer的应用程序在本地主机上运行或者部署成localhost(通常在开发过程中发生),则不需要授权,且所有ActiveReportJS查看器功能均不受限制。 但是,如果集成 ActiveReportsJS 的页面底部出现试用版提示信息。
要使用 ActiveReportsJS 的正式版本部署到服务器上,会指定专门的IP 或者域名,就需要在代码中添加部署授权,购买产品后会收到授权码,或者可在官网上申请测试部署授权。获取到授权后,可根据不同框架来应用到项目中。
import { Core } from "@grapecity/activereports";
Core.setLicenseKey("YOUR LICENSE KEY GOES HERE");
import {} from "./arjs-license";
在 ActiveReportsJs Viewer 的宿主文件*.component.ts (或 *.component.js) 文件中插入以下代码:
import { Core } from "@grapecity/activereports";
Core.setLicenseKey("YOUR LICENSE KEY GOES HERE");
您也可以对Vue应用程序使用相同的方法。 在*.vue 文件中调用 Core.setLicenseKey
方法 。
首先引用 ar-js-core.js 脚本文件:
<script type="text/javascript" src="http://cdn.grapecity.com/activereportsjs/2.0.0/dist/ar-js-core.js"></script>
添加以下代码:
GC.ActiveReports.Core.setLicenseKey("YOUR LICENSE KEY GOES HERE");
<script type="text/javascript" src="ar-js-core.js"></script>
<script>
GC.ActiveReports.Core.PageReport.LicenseKey = “YOUR_LICENSE_KEY”;
</script>